    Do not allow Websites you visit to track your movements and sell your likes and dislike records of where you visit and what products you like to the highest bidder Advertisement Firm,..now you can block ALL those tracking sites,..automatically,.. with the Free program "Do Not Track Plus",..it only takes a few seconds to,.. add on to your Web Browser,..and all you see on your toolbar is a small green circle,..you can see it on the top right of my Firefox Browser.


    [​IMG]

    After you have added it on to your Browser you need do nothing more,..the program will block all tracking firms,..the interesting part is that when you do visit ANY site you can click on the green circle to see how many tracking firms were blocked.

    There is a video explaining all this program does,..check it out its well worth the time,..i t has a download for Internet Explorer as well,..but you can check what other Browser it will work with.
